Door subwoofers upgraded
 
I got tired of the lack of bass in my car.

I didn't want a sub box, so I went with Focal 5WS sub woofers in the doors using the stock ported enclosures.

It took about 5 minutes of dremel work to get them to fit properly.

Surprisingly amazing results, those little 5.25" subs can really pound!

Just thought I'd mention this upgrade in case there are others who want more bass, but don't want a sub box. BTW these were also the only 5.25" subs I could find. :]

Alpine PDX 4.150
Focal Polyglass 100v2 slims in the dash
Focal 5WS Subs in the doors

Great $1000 setup.

Yeah, the 5WS is part of the Utopia line, but they were recently replaced with the 13WS.

Similar in performance and sound quality, but the 5WS is MUCH cheaper now. Plus the mount depth is same as stock. :P

I dremeled about 1.5mm around one corner of the stock enclosure. Literally 2.5 minutes worth of work per side.

That link is to the wrong size for the dash, your looking for 100 V Slim.
